Output e5f13dabb0a436863a425cae208c6bb8e3af13c6fd0054c1da6ffa49a29614e7:0

value
125127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91645e6da0c6b64764f1ec215f296998bc695818 OP_EQUAL
address
3Ewn97Kjvna3DoiQdAeNEREjmQrDfAweA1
transaction
e5f13dabb0a436863a425cae208c6bb8e3af13c6fd0054c1da6ffa49a29614e7
confirmations
342824
spent
true